What are discrete packets of light that can be used to create food for the plant?

Answer:

✿´`·.·´`✿A photon is a discrete unidirectional packet of light that is absorbed by chlorophyll. During the light-dependent reactions: A photon is absorbed by the chlorophyll and hits electrons inside PSII and causes the electrons inside the pigment to become excited.
